Existence of solutions for Kirchhoff type equations
In this article, we prove the existence of solutions for Kirchhoff type equations with Dirichlet boundary-value condition. We use the Mountain Pass Theorem in critical point theory, without the (PS) condition.

Ground state solutions for quasilinear equations of Kirchhoff type
This article concerns quasilinear equations of Kirchhoff type. We prove the existence of ground state signed solutions and sign-changing solutions by using the Nehari method.

Hard‐Magnetic Soft Millirobots in Underactuated Systems
This review provides a comprehensive overview of hard‐magnetic soft millirobots in underactuated systems. It examines key advances in structural design, physics‐informed modeling, and control strategies, while highlighting the interplay among these domains.
